In the land of dreams

The head in the clouds, dancing in the shadows.

To take a trip and go into the dreams.

I'm leaving tonight and coming back tomorrow.

Not to be afraid of this damn fate.

I close my eyes, slide slowly.

In the land of dreams, in the kingdom of fairies.

Then begins my quest on this golden road.

Fighting hunches and defying all the angels.

At the end of this road, there is a blue lake.

Around the green grass and a beautiful oak tree.

All the feelings are in each of them.

At the end, a dark cave attracts my interest.

I approach this cave from where a monster emerges.

A metal snake that plays with his eyes.

I tell him, "go back to the shadows, don't come and haunt me anymore".

It goes away crawling, disturbing of truth.

Thus ends my quest in the land of dreams.

I woke up slowly one beautiful summer morning.

All these unanswered questions that have been hiding.

They will perhaps, one day, finally fly away.
